2. Understanding 4 Seater Sofa Dimensions

Before choosing a 4 seater sofa, it is important to understand its size to ensure it fits your space perfectly.

Standard Dimensions

  • Length: Approximately 220 cm to 280 cm

  • Depth: Around 85 cm to 100 cm

  • Height: Typically 75 cm to 95 cm

These dimensions may vary depending on the design and style, so always measure your space carefully.

A well-sized 4 seater sofa should provide enough seating while leaving adequate walking space around it.

9. Maintenance Tips for Long-Lasting Use

To keep your 4 seater sofa in excellent condition:

  • Clean regularly based on material

  • Avoid direct sunlight exposure

  • Rotate cushions for even wear

  • Use protective covers if needed

Proper care ensures durability and long-term comfort.
